Best Maud Public Elementary Schools (2025)

For the 2025 school year, there is 1 public elementary school serving 194 students in Maud, OK.
The top ranked public elementary school in Maud, OK is Maud Elementary School. Overall testing rank is based on a school's combined math and reading proficiency test score ranking.
Maud, OK public elementary school have an average math proficiency score of 8% (versus the Oklahoma public elementary school average of 27%), and reading proficiency score of 8% (versus the 26% statewide average). Elementary schools in Maud have an average ranking of 1/10, which is in the bottom 50% of Oklahoma public elementary schools.
Minority enrollment is 37% of the student body (majority American Indian), which is less than the Oklahoma public elementary school average of 56% (majority Hispanic and American Indian).
